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from North Walsham to Rice Lane start from as little as £53.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from North Walsham to Rice Lane start from £121.30 one way, or £166.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from North Walsham to Rice Lane are available for £136.60 one way, or £212.30 return

Facilities & Amenities

North Walsham Station keeps things simple yet effective with multiple accessible amenities for travelers. While there is no physical ticket office, you can rely on the ticket machines available at the station to collect your tickets. These machines are card-only, so make sure you have a credit or debit card on hand. The station doesn't accommodate smartcards, making the traditional ticket your go-to option here.

Security and assistance are a priority, with CCTV cameras monitoring the surroundings and customer help points ready to assist from 8:00 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and slightly varied hours on Sundays and holidays. Although there are no baggage storage facilities, the friendly atmosphere makes short waits manageable with available seating arrangements.

On the accessibility front, North Walsham Station offers some step-free access, especially for Platform 1 which serves trains headed to Norwich. However, the slope to Platform 2, which leads towards Cromer and Sheringham, may be challenging for some wheelchair users due to its steepness.

Facilities and Amenities at Rice Lane

While Rice Lane doesn't boast a ticket office or machines, ticket collection for those purchased online is still possible, adding a layer of convenience for tech-savvy passengers. This station ensures a seamless experience with smartcard validators, making it easy to hop on and off your train with almost no delay. Accessibility is something to be considered if you're relying on step-free access, as Rice Lane is a Category C station without it. However, assistance is readily available via a help point and customer information screens, enabling you to stay informed about your journey.

Accessibility and Support Services

The station offers service staff ready to assist from early morning until late evening. Staff are available from as early as 05:38 AM, ensuring that even the earliest of risers have assistance if needed. For those requiring extra support, the Passenger Assist service can be requested up to two hours before the journey. Although the station lacks dedicated parking facilities and step-free access, nearby Orrell Park provides the necessary facilities for passengers with reduced mobility.

Onward Travel from Rice Lane

Rice Lane features straightforward connections to other modes of transport. While there is no taxi rank on site, the station is well-connected by local bus services. For international travelers,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is readily accessible via a convenient train and bus combo. Simply catch a train to Liverpool South Parkway and hop on the 86A or 80A bus for a swift journey to the airport in approximately 10 minutes.
